Emilio Marcucci photograph collection
FOUND IN:
Biblioteca Berenson, I Tatti - The Harvard University Center for Italian Renaissance Studies
Collection Identifier: BER-24
Overview:
Includes drawings, plans, photographs, and correspondence recording Emilio Marcucci's architectural projects and interests. The collection offers an important documentation of the revival of Gothic and Renaissance styles in 19th-century architecture in Italy.
